WebSep 29, 2024 · FOB is an international trade term meaning Freight on Board or Free on Board. It indicates the transfer of responsibility from the supplier to the buyer of shipped goods. The seller handles the costs involved in bringing the product to the ship’s rail. And the buyer pays for the shipping costs and freight charges until the arrival port.

WebNov 20, 2013 · What is the FOB Incoterm (Free On Board) In ocean freight, the FOB Incoterm, or “Free on Board”, is an Incoterm that’s exclusive to ocean freight shipping. It states that the seller must load the goods onto the ship chosen by the buyer.
